None of the players on the Kansas City Chiefs or the Philadelphia Eagles had yet been born when the Superdome opened in New Orleans in August 1975. Now known as Caesars Superdome and still home to the NFL's Saints, the venue - the fifth-oldest in the league and the second-ever domed NFL field - is a relic of an earlier era of stadium architecture.
That's meaningful to Kirk Powell, design engineer, ATK Audiotek/Clair Global, who is overseeing the flown sound system being temporarily installed for Super Bowl LIX on Sunday and for the event's iconic halftime show, this year headlined by rapper Kendrick Lamar.
It's definitely an older sound system in there, Powell says, diplomatically.
Kendrick Lamar's Super Bowl LIX Halftime Show spurred enhancements to the sound system at Caesars Superdome.
The venue is a historical record of sound-system design. It started out with an Altec Lansing A5 system, which was in place for the first game played there, when the Saints lost to the Houston Oilers (now the Tennessee Titans) on Aug. 9, 1975. That system was superseded in 1996 by a Bose system later updated with 3202 and 4402 main speakers and 502B subs; the Altec system, also fitted with updated Altec 409 loudspeakers, remains in place for balcony fills and as a backup system for regular-season games.
A Veteran Venue The venue has a deeper history than most, some of it tragic. It was already 30 years old when it became the city's main refuge during Hurricane Katrina in 2005, after which the city considered bulldozing the structure. Instead, it has undergone numerous updates and renovations, including its AV systems.

The show will have the benefit of an entirely new, if temporary, sound system, an L-Acoustics K2/K1 rig similar to the one used for the past two Super Bowls. It is, in fact, the third time that Powell and his staff from ATK Audiotek (acquired in 2021 by Clair Global) - show mixers Alex Guessard and Dave Natale, monitor mixers Tom Pesa and Chris Daniels, game-sound mixer Jack Bowling - along with Professional Wireless Services RF engineer Cameron Stuckey, have put a separate sound system up in the air at a Super Bowl venue. (ATK has managed the halftime sound for nearly 30 years.)
Flying Sound The move toward a flown sound system began in 2023, when the roll-out grass field at Glendale, AZ's State Farm Stadium prevented deployment of the carts that had been used for decades to trundle PA components out to the field for the halftime show (Rihanna, in that case). Until then, the halftime-dedicated sound systems were used exclusively for the music performances, with the installed house PA used for announcements and effects sound.
ATK Audiotek/Clair Global's Kirk Powell: It's a big, roofed room. So, yes, there are acoustic issues.
Since then, the temp systems have handled all the live sound for the game and related events, such as Monday's Opening Night event, where Super Bowl players and coaches are available for media interviews during their only public appearance before the Big Game. That event also serves as the first-listen for the game and halftime events.
The [halftime] show is so different than what we're doing for Opening Night, notes Powell, but we'll get a good handle on how the room feels. Having a flown system makes a lot of difference because the coverage is better and consistent: it's there all day; we're not moving it in and out during rehearsals. It's the third time we've done this, and it's a continuation of just trying to improve and tweak and see if we can make it a little bit better than last time.
The system is buttressed by a complement of KS28 and Clair Cohesion CP218 subs on the field. According to Powell, the number of subs has been increasing over the past few years, reflecting the halftime shows' production by Jay-Z's Roc Nation company, which has steered the events in a hip-hop direction since 2019. However, the Caesars Superdome's age is a factor in the system's deployment.
Acoustics and Rigging It's got really deep under-balconies, he explains. That creates a big challenge. You have to rely on the [installed] house system for the fill speakers to reach those areas. And, acoustically speaking, there are other challenges, because it's an older stadium that wasn't updated like a newer stadium would be for acoustical treatments to address, for instance, the reflectivity of a lot of exposed concrete. Plus, it's a big, roofed room. So, yes, there are acoustic issues.
Flying the temporary system was also a project, given the height of that roof: Powell says the hoist motors are on 200-ft.-long chains.
